是在函数内部声明一个变量,该变量的作用范围仅限于该函数内部。局部变量在函数被调用时创建,在函数执行完毕后被销毁,不会对其他函数产生影响。
添加局部变量的优势:
- 封装性:局部变量只在函数内部可见,不会与其他函数或全局变量产生冲突,提高了代码的封装性和可维护性。
- 节省内存空间:局部变量只在函数执行期间存在,函数执行完毕后会被自动释放,不会占用过多的内存空间。
- 避免命名冲突:使用局部变量可以避免与全局变量或其他函数的变量命名冲突,提高了代码的可读性和可靠性。
局部变量的应用场景:
- 临时存储:局部变量可以用于存储临时计算结果或中间变量,提高代码的执行效率。
- 控制流程:局部变量可以用于控制函数内部的流程,例如循环计数器、条件判断等。
- 数据隔离:局部变量可以用于隔离不同函数之间的数据,确保数据的独立性和安全性。
腾讯云相关产品推荐:
- 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以帮助开发者在云端运行代码,无需关心服务器管理和运维,实现按需计费和弹性扩缩容。了解更多:云函数产品介绍
- 云服务器(CVM):腾讯云云服务器是一种弹性计算服务,提供可扩展的虚拟服务器,可满足不同规模和需求的应用场景。了解更多:云服务器产品介绍
- 云数据库 MySQL版(CDB):腾讯云云数据库 MySQL版是一种高性能、可扩展的关系型数据库服务,提供稳定可靠的数据存储和管理能力。了解更多:云数据库 MySQL版产品介绍
- 云安全中心(SSC):腾讯云云安全中心是一种全面的云安全服务,提供安全态势感知、漏洞扫描、风险评估等功能,帮助用户提升云上应用的安全性。了解更多:云安全中心产品介绍
以上是腾讯云相关产品的简要介绍,更详细的信息和功能请参考相应的产品文档和官方网站。